1. It shields your tent
Using a footprint under your tent adds another layer of protection between the bottom of your shelter and the soaked ground listed below it. This can aid stop abrasions to the sewn-in flooring of your outdoor tents and it can maintain water from merging below your backcountry castle.
While the flooring of the majority of modern-day tents is made of waterproof fabrics like silnylon or dyneema, they can still puncture, snag and establish holes from repeated contact with the rocky, pointy, dirt-covered or sandy ground. A footprint can secure the underside of your camping tent from these aspects and it can likewise make pitching and packing up camp much easier.
Some producers provide camping tent footprints particularly made for their sanctuary designs, which can make sure a wonderful fit. If your tent does not featured an impact, you can conveniently make one on your own out of Tyvek or various other hard, lightweight fabric. However, when making a DIY footprint, be sure that it's an inch shorter than your shelter on all sides to avoid creating pockets of moisture that can collect below your tent
2. It prolongs the life of your outdoor tents.
An impact is an additional layer of water resistant product that goes under your outdoor tents flooring. It secures the material from abrasion and offers a barrier versus dirt wetness that can trigger damage to the tent's waterproofing.
Tent impacts are usually made from a durable, light-weight product like nylon. They might likewise have a higher denier count than your tent's flooring to boost toughness and long life. Impacts can be costly, particularly if they're particularly made for your tent. For backpackers or those on a spending plan, do it yourself options like plastic tarpaulins and Tyvek cover are a lot more cost effective and equally as efficient at prolonging the life of your tent.
An impact must be reduced to be just a little smaller sized than the real floor of your tent on all sides. If it's also huge, it can capture rainwater trickling off your camping tent's rain fly and cause puddling-- a major resource of water leak. A trimmed footprint stops this from happening.
